#kipidap has landed in Kuching

KUCHING: Eccentric figure Abdul Rani Kulup, the president of Martabat Jalinan Muhibbah Malaysia (MJMM), was spotted by passengers on an inbound AirAsia flight from Kuala Lumpur to Kuching today (Nov 23).

He landed at Kuching International Airport (KIA) at 6.05pm dressed in his MJMM uniform, sporting his red beret and a dragon-headed staff.

Abdul Rani, who was travelling in a group, told a curious passenger, 34-year-old teacher Irwin Cartland, that he was in Sarawak to meet up with friends.

It is not known whether the army veteran has official business here.

Abdul Rani first made headlines when he threatened to punch anybody who was critical of Prime Minister Datuk Seri Najib Tun Razak.

He is known for lodging numerous police reports against activists and opposition leaders.

In May, he was reported saying that he had lodged up to 1,000 complaints since 2011 and declared he was proud of it.

The burly man, who is never seen in public without his trademark sunglasses, also participated in the “red shirt rally” on Sept 16.

MJMM is known for its anti-liberal stance and had, in the past, urged the authorities to punish activists and opposition leaders critical of the ruling Barisan Nasional (BN) government.
